How to Create a Remote Git Branch
You created a local branch and want to share it with your team by pushing it to the remote repository. Or you need to create a branch directly on the remote for others to use.
TLDR: To create a remote branch from a local branch, use git push -u origin branch-name. The -u flag sets up tracking so future pushes and pulls work automatically. To create a remote branch without a local one, push an empty branch or use your Git hosting platform's interface.

Understanding Local vs Remote Branches
Git keeps branches in two places:
Local Repository Remote Repository
---------------- -----------------
main origin/main
feature-auth origin/feature-auth
bugfix-login (not on remote yet)
Local branches exist only on your machine until you push them to a remote repository.
Creating a Remote Branch from Local
The most common way to create a remote branch is pushing a local branch:
# Create a local branch
git checkout -b feature-new-ui
# Make some commits
git add .
git commit -m "Add UI components"
# Push to remote and create remote branch
git push -u origin feature-new-ui
The -u flag (same as --set-upstream) sets up tracking between your local and remote branch.
After pushing, verify the remote branch exists:
# List remote branches
git branch -r
# Output:
# origin/main
# origin/feature-new-ui
Setting Up Branch Tracking
The -u flag during push sets up tracking:
# Push with tracking
git push -u origin feature-auth
# Now you can use simple commands
git push # Pushes to origin/feature-auth
git pull # Pulls from origin/feature-auth
Without tracking, you need to specify the remote and branch every time:
# Without tracking
git push origin feature-auth
git pull origin feature-auth
Creating Remote Branch Without Local Commits
To create a remote branch from your current position without making new commits:
# On main branch
git checkout main
# Create and push a new branch from current HEAD
git push origin HEAD:feature-new-branch
# Or explicitly specify the branch
git push origin main:feature-new-branch
This creates feature-new-branch on the remote, pointing to the same commit as your current branch.
Pushing an Existing Branch for the First Time
If you have a local branch with commits but have not pushed it yet:
# Check your local branches
git branch
# * feature-auth
# main
# Push the branch to remote
git push -u origin feature-auth
Git creates the remote branch and sets up tracking.
Creating Remote Branch with Different Name
To create a remote branch with a different name than your local branch:
# Local branch is 'feature', push as 'feature-auth'
git push -u origin feature:feature-auth
# Now your local 'feature' tracks remote 'feature-auth'
The syntax is git push origin local-branch:remote-branch.
Verifying Remote Branch Creation
After pushing, confirm the branch exists remotely:
# List all remote branches
git branch -r
# Show detailed remote branch info
git remote show origin
# Output includes:
# Remote branches:
# main tracked
# feature-auth tracked
You can also check on your Git hosting platform (GitHub, GitLab, Bitbucket) to see the branch in the UI.
Creating Empty Remote Branch
To create a remote branch that does not yet have any new commits:
# Create local branch from current position
git checkout -b feature-placeholder
# Push immediately without new commits
git push -u origin feature-placeholder
This is useful for reserving a branch name or setting up a branch for someone else to work on.
Multiple People Creating the Same Branch
If someone else already created the branch remotely:
# Try to push your branch
git push -u origin feature-auth
# error: failed to push some refs
# Fetch to see remote branches
git fetch origin
# Check out the remote branch
git checkout feature-auth
# Git automatically creates a local tracking branch
# Or explicitly
git checkout -b feature-auth origin/feature-auth
Git warns you if the branch already exists, preventing conflicts.
Pushing Multiple Branches
To push several branches at once:
# Push all local branches to remote
git push --all origin
# Push all branches and tags
git push --all origin
git push --tags origin
Use --all carefully - it pushes every local branch to the remote, which might not always be desired.
Creating Branch via Git Hosting Platforms
You can also create branches through your hosting platform's web interface:
GitHub:
- Go to your repository
- Click the branch dropdown
- Type a new branch name
- Click "Create branch"
GitLab:
- Go to Repository > Branches
- Click "New branch"
- Enter branch name and source
- Click "Create branch"
Bitbucket:
- Go to Branches
- Click "Create branch"
- Enter name and branching point
- Click "Create"
Then fetch the branch locally:
git fetch origin
git checkout new-branch
Creating Branch from Specific Commit
To create a remote branch from a specific commit:
# Create local branch from commit hash
git checkout -b hotfix abc123
# Push to remote
git push -u origin hotfix
# Or do it in one step
git push origin abc123:refs/heads/hotfix
This creates a remote branch starting at that specific commit.
Creating Branch from Tag
To create a branch based on a tag:
# Create local branch from tag
git checkout -b release-fixes v1.0.0
# Push to remote
git push -u origin release-fixes
# Or in one step
git push origin refs/tags/v1.0.0:refs/heads/release-fixes
Checking Branch Push Status
To see which local branches have been pushed:
# Show local and remote branch relationships
git branch -vv
# Output:
# feature-auth abc123 [origin/feature-auth] Add authentication
# feature-ui def456 Add UI (not pushed yet)
# * main ghi789 [origin/main] Update README
Branches with [origin/branch-name] are pushed and tracking. Branches without it exist only locally.
Deleting Remote Branch After Creation
If you created a remote branch by mistake:
# Delete remote branch
git push origin --delete feature-wrong-name
# Or use the colon syntax
git push origin :feature-wrong-name
This removes the branch from the remote repository.
Protecting Remote Branches
After creating important remote branches, protect them:
GitHub:
- Go to Settings > Branches
- Add branch protection rule
- Configure requirements (reviews, status checks)
GitLab:
- Settings > Repository > Protected branches
- Select branch and protection level
Bitbucket:
- Repository settings > Branch permissions
- Add branch permission rule
Protection prevents accidental deletion or forced pushes.
Common Workflows
Feature Branch Workflow:
# Create feature branch
git checkout -b feature-payment-gateway
# Work and commit
git add .
git commit -m "Implement payment processing"
# Push to remote for review
git push -u origin feature-payment-gateway
# Team reviews on GitHub/GitLab
# After approval, merge via pull request
Hotfix Workflow:
# Create hotfix from main
git checkout main
git pull origin main
git checkout -b hotfix-security-patch
# Fix and commit
git commit -am "Fix security vulnerability"
# Push immediately
git push -u origin hotfix-security-patch
# Deploy and merge back to main
Renaming Remote Branch
Git does not have a direct rename command for remote branches:
# Create new branch with new name
git push origin old-name:new-name
# Delete old branch
git push origin --delete old-name
# Update local tracking
git branch -u origin/new-name
This effectively renames the remote branch.
Syncing Remote Branches
To see which remote branches exist:
# Fetch updates from remote
git fetch origin
# List remote branches
git branch -r
# See remote branches not in local
git remote show origin
Fetching updates your knowledge of remote branches without modifying local branches.
Best Practices
Use descriptive branch names:
# Good names
git push -u origin feature/user-authentication
git push -u origin bugfix/login-redirect
git push -u origin release/v2.0
# Less helpful names
git push -u origin feature1
git push -u origin fix
git push -u origin temp
Always use -u on first push:
# Good: Sets up tracking
git push -u origin feature-auth
# Works but requires specifying remote/branch later
git push origin feature-auth
Clean up old remote branches:
# Delete merged branches
git push origin --delete feature-completed
# Prune deleted remote branches locally
git fetch --prune
Coordinate with team on branch naming:
# Team conventions
git push -u origin username/feature-name
git push -u origin issue-123-fix-bug
git push -u origin feature/JIRA-456-new-api
